Christmas Lights

Christmas Lights is a perfectly balanced 50/50 hybrid strain created by crossing Pine OG with Afghani genetics, delivering 21.6-24% THC in a festive package. This strain combines uplifting euphoria, social chattiness, and creative focus with soothing body relaxation and eventual sleepiness. The complex terpene profile features dominant pine aromatics layered with unexpected hazelnut and chestnut sweetness, earthy skunk, lavender florals, and citrus brightness. Ideal for social gatherings that transition into cozy evenings, Christmas Lights offers versatile effects that adapt from energetic conversation to peaceful relaxation as the high evolves.

THC percentage is a property of the product in your hand, not of the strain. It shifts with the batch, the grower, the harvest, and how the flower was cured and stored — the same strain can test several points apart from two different jars.

Treat the ranges below as market context for what to expect on a shelf — then read the actual label on the product you are buying, and use the terpene profile to judge how it will feel.

Introduction to Christmas Lights

Christmas Lights is a perfectly balanced 50/50 hybrid strain that delivers a festive combination of uplifting euphoria and soothing relaxation, much like the warm glow of holiday decorations. Created by Insane, this strain crosses the resinous Pine OG with the legendary Afghani landrace, resulting in a potent experience that sparkles with 21.6-24% THC. Whether you're seeking social enhancement, creative inspiration, or nighttime tranquility, Christmas Lights offers a versatile high that adapts beautifully to your intentions while maintaining a distinctly joyful character that lives up to its celebratory name.

🧬 Genetic Heritage & Lineage

The breeding behind Christmas Lights represents a masterful marriage of Pine OG's piney, resinous qualities with Afghani's deeply relaxing indica genetics. Pine OG contributes the strain's signature forest-fresh aromatics and uplifting mental effects, while the Afghani parent—one of cannabis's most revered landrace strains—provides body-melting relaxation, sedative properties, and robust resilience. This genetic combination creates a true 50/50 hybrid that honors both its sativa and indica heritage equally, delivering simultaneous mental stimulation and physical comfort. The breeder Insane crafted this strain to capture the euphoric social energy of holiday gatherings while maintaining the cozy, settled-in feeling of winter evenings by the fire.

👃 Terpene Profile & Aromatics

Christmas Lights showcases a complex pine-forward terpene profile that immediately transports you to a winter forest. The dominant pine terpenes (likely pinene) create an invigorating, fresh-air quality that opens the sinuses and sharpens mental clarity. Beneath this evergreen canopy, you'll discover earthy, woody, and skunky undertones that ground the aroma in classic cannabis territory. Unique to this strain is a surprising hazelnut and chestnut sweetness—nutty, roasted notes that add unexpected warmth and sophistication to the bouquet.

Secondary aromatics include lavender florals (suggesting linalool presence), hash-like pungency, citrus brightness, peppery spice (indicating caryophyllene), and subtle gassy, chemical diesel notes that add modern cannabis complexity. Some phenotypes express herbal and flowery characteristics, while others lean toward vanilla creaminess and sour tang. This multi-layered aromatic experience evolves as you break apart the buds, revealing new dimensions with each inhale.

🎯 Effects & Experience

Christmas Lights delivers a dual-phase experience that begins in the mind and gradually spreads throughout the body. Within 5-10 minutes of consumption, you'll notice an uplifting, euphoric headspace characterized by enhanced sociability, talkativeness, and creative thinking. Mental fog lifts as focus sharpens and conversation flows more easily—this is the Pine OG genetics at work, providing cerebral stimulation and mood elevation.

As the high progresses (15-30 minutes in), the Afghani lineage emerges with waves of physical relaxation that don't overwhelm but rather complement the mental effects. Your body settles into comfortable ease while your mind remains engaged and cheerful. Many users report feeling giggly, happy, and socially confident during the peak, making this an excellent strain for gatherings, creative collaboration, or intimate conversations.

The duration typically spans 2-3 hours, with effects gradually transitioning toward more sedative qualities as the high winds down. Expect increased hunger (the munchies arrive reliably), potential arousal, and eventually a gentle drift toward sleepiness—particularly when consumed in higher doses or later in the evening. The balanced hybrid nature means you won't experience couch-lock during the main experience, but you'll welcome rest when it naturally arrives.

👁️ Visual Characteristics

Christmas Lights buds live up to the festive name with dense, resinous flowers that glisten under light. Expect deep forest green primary coloring accented by golden amber and occasional purple undertones depending on growing conditions. The trichome coverage is typically heavy, creating a frosted appearance that speaks to the strain's potency. Fiery orange to rust-colored pistils wind throughout the buds, providing vibrant contrast against the green backdrop. Bud structure tends toward compact and chunky—classic indica influence—with a sticky, resinous texture that leaves fingers coated in aromatic oils.

⚠️ Consumer Considerations

With THC levels ranging from 21.6-24%, Christmas Lights is best suited for intermediate to experienced consumers. Beginners should start with very small doses (one or two puffs) and wait to assess effects before consuming more. Common side effects include dry mouth and dry eyes (keep water and eye drops handy), and some users report mild dizziness, especially when standing up quickly. The strain's social, euphoric qualities generally prevent anxiety or paranoia, but those sensitive to THC should still proceed cautiously.
